摘要
The present invention relates to a process model predictive control system and a method for promoting the production of an anaerobic digestion gas. The process model predictive control system for promoting the production of an anaerobic digestion gas, according to the present invention, employs the ADM1 model proposed by the International Water Association (IWA) as an anaerobic digestion model for predicting an amount of a generated digestion gas. The process model predictive control system for promoting the production of an anaerobic digestion gas comprises an optimization module having a function of compensating an error between an actual value and a predicted value in order to improve prediction reliability of the digestion model and having a scenario analysis function of autonomously diagnosing an increase or decrease in the amount of generated anaerobic digestion gas and deriving an inflow rate at a satisfactory anaerobic digestion gas generation level and a quantitative operating condition for application of a microbial promoter. The present invention can derive operating conditions that are necessary to reliably operate an anaerobic digestion facility and maintain a reference value of a generated digestion gas amount set by an operator or a generated digestion gas amount that satisfies history information on a gas generation amount of a past period, and provide the operating conditions to a unskilled operator or an operator who needs objective information for decision making in real time. Therefore, the present invention is very useful for the operation of an anaerobic digestion facility using organic waste resources.
